C Is for Chicago by Maria Kernahan

With vivid, design-centric illustrations that and short whimsical rhymes, C is for Chicago Board Book shows off the iconic people, places, food and music of Chicago. This A-Z tour of the Windy City takes readers through iconic landmarks in the Second City, including Millennium Park and The Bean, Grant Park and Buckingham Fountain, The El, The Chicago River and Navy Pier. C is for Chicago also highlights the food and music that make Chicago great: Chicago Hot Dogs, Deep Dish Pizza and the Chicago Blues.

Chicago ports fans won't be disappointed either with a stop at Wrigley Field and iconic Chicago sports legends' jerseys. Can you guess them all?

This Chicago children's book is a durable version of the beloved picture book C is for Chicago and is great for traveling and little hands. Whether on a coffee table or on the nightstand, this large-format book is sure to make any local or visitor smile.

Maria Kernahan and Michael Schafbuch are the creators of the popular Alphabet Cities series of childrens' books that explore great American cities. They started with their love of Aspen, Colorado and moved on to other cities, including Chicago, Maria's hometown and Seattle, where Michael has lived for the past 30 years.
